    Provide your comments and feedback about the Draft Budget and Capital Works Program for 2022-23

    Council’s budget tells the community how it is going to spend its funds over the course of the financial year. It sets out how it intends to raise revenue and also how that revenue is then going to be spent on services delivered to the community 

    Capital expenditure is work that is undertaken on infrastructure to either renew it or upgrade it. This is done with a view to improve its condition and extend its useful life. Capital expenditure can also be creating new assets for the community. The works to be undertaken during 2022-23 are detailed in our Capital Works Program.

    Give your feedback or comments on the long term Draft Resourcing Strategy

    Our long term Draft Resourcing Strategy outlines how Council will resource the activities and actions in the planning documents along with delivering the services and infrastructure our community needs on a day to day basis. It has 4 parts: 

    • Long Term Financial Plan (LTFP)
    • Asset Management Strategy and Plans
    • Workforce Strategy
    • Information, Customer and Technology (ICT) Strategy
